'01-'05 (2G) B12's all have the same headlight setup. The earlier 1G's have a single rectangular headlight. The '05 B650 (3G) has twin lamps that are different from the 2G and since their motors are black like the B12, they could be mistaken for a 1200 pretty easily. I don't know if the 650 came in green though. The CDN market bikes don't always come in the same colors as their US equivalents, but in the US, the 2G was available in green in '03 and the 1G came in green in '98 or '99.
